Transaction 43ec25b41c5570d939024fb4b31fbe8140a8d69af46464e72ea992272f14eaad
1 Input
2 Outputs
- 43ec25b41c5570d939024fb4b31fbe8140a8d69af46464e72ea992272f14eaad:0
- 43ec25b41c5570d939024fb4b31fbe8140a8d69af46464e72ea992272f14eaad:1
value 38084343
address 12oWw8sHcrGrpzRDA31Jens25GPR12gG56
value 40326000
address 13KwUPxEPxovRCMg1wT984xzcYi2N8CWk3